Daily costs per person in USD. Self-drive overlanding with camping is the sweet spot for the Skeleton Coast — affordable, authentic, and the only way to properly experience this remote wilderness.
Daily cost breakdown
Currency: NAD / ZAR (Namibian Dollar pegged 1:1 to ZAR)
| Category | Budget | Mid-range | Splurge |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Accommodation | $6–15 | $40–100 | $200+ | Camping → rest camps → luxury lodges |
| Food | $8–15 | $20–35 | $60+ | Self-catering/braai → restaurants → lodge dining |
| Transport | $15–25 | $35–60 | $100+ | 2WD rental split → 4x4 → guided safari |
| Activities | $5–15 | $25–60 | $150+ | Park fees → guided tours → scenic flights |
| Fuel & Supplies | $10–15 | $15–25 | $25+ | Fuel, water, supplies for remote driving |
| Daily Total | $40–60 | $130–280 | $535+ | Self-drive camping is the sweet spot |
Money-saving tips
Self-drive to save massively
Guided Skeleton Coast tours cost $300-500 per day. A self-drive 4x4 rental costs $50-80 per day (book from Windhoek with Namibia2Go or Advanced Car Hire) and you control your route and pace. The C34 salt road is accessible to 2WD vehicles in dry conditions but a 4x4 is recommended for detours and sand.
Camp instead of lodges
Namibia has an outstanding camping culture. Designated campsites cost 100-300 NAD ($5.50-17) per person per night vs. $150-500+ for lodges. NWR campsites at major parks include fire pits and basic ablution blocks. Bring your own tent, cooking gear, and supplies — the camping experience in Namibia is world-class.
Buy supplies in Swakopmund
Swakopmund has the last proper supermarkets (Pick n Pay, Spar) before the Skeleton Coast. Stock up on water (2L bottles), non-perishable food, braai supplies, and snacks. Fuel up here and at Henties Bay — there is nothing between Henties Bay and Terrace Bay except empty desert.
Cook your own braai meals
Namibians braai (barbecue) everything and the quality of meat is excellent. Buy boerewors, steaks, and braai packs at Swakopmund butcheries for 50-120 NAD ($2.80-6.70) per meal vs. 150-300 NAD ($8.50-17) at a restaurant. A gas stove and basic cooking gear from camping shops cost 300-500 NAD and pay for themselves in two days.
Walvis Bay oysters are cheap
Namibia farms some of the world's finest oysters in Walvis Bay lagoon. Buy a dozen at the Raft restaurant or directly from the farms for 80-120 NAD ($4.50-6.70) — the same oysters cost triple in South African restaurants. Pair with a Windhoek lager for one of Africa's best budget meals.
Share fuel costs
The Skeleton Coast route covers 400-600km of driving. At current fuel prices, the return trip from Swakopmund costs 600-1,000 NAD ($34-56). Find overlanding partners to split fuel and vehicle rental costs. Hostels in Swakopmund and Windhoek have ride-share notice boards for travelers heading north.
